Dynamite offers a radical re-examination of the "Father of Modern China" Dr. Sun Yatsen's globally shaped formation as a professional revolutionist, and of the dynamic impact on his Chinese revolution of Sun's relationship in the 1890s with Hawai'i and with Robert Wilcox, "Hawai'i's Garibaldi".
